RADEX RD1503 was developed for detecting a level of radiation in open air and indoors, for basic verification of radiation contamination of materials and objects.
This device was specifically designed for every-day usage by people with no knowledge of radiation dosimetry. It is rugged, inexpensive, and has few options to eliminate confusion in the consumer.
RADEX RD1503 contains a low-voltage SBM20-1 type Geiger-Muller counter of beta- and gamma radiation. This is the same counter that is often used in the professional dosimetric equipment.
